World Refugee Day 2023 - Caritas Welcome, Protect, Promote and Integrate
World Refugee Day (June 20) Caritas Internationalis wants to highlight the strength and courage of millions of people worldwide who have left their homelands and have undertaken dangerous journeys to escape conflict, persecution or violence, extreme poverty, natural disasters or climate change. In over 200 countries, Caritas is a witness to the inspiring hope and resilience of displaced men, women and children rebuilding their lives in new countries.
OUR FOOD
The way we produce and consume food is intimately connected with the living world around us, and with climate change, biodiversity, water use and pollution. Agriculture also increasingly provides raw material for industry and infrastructure. As the world population grows, we need to ensure food security for all as well as safeguard the ecosystems that are the very foundation of agriculture.
